Renaissance Learning - History

History

Accelerated Reader, the company's flagship product, was created in 1985 by Judith and Terrance "Terry" Paul, who founded the company in 1986 under the name "Advantage Learning Systems" (ALS). The company's name changed to "Renaissance Learning, Inc." (RLI) in 2001. At one time, the couple owned about 75% of RLI.

On August 16, 2011, the company agreed to be acquired by private-equity firm Permira Funds, a UK-based firm. As of October 16, 2011 Renaissance Learning was no longer being traded as a public company.
